Opting for Original Equipment vs. Aftermarket: Making the Right Choice
When it comes to repairing your vehicle's components, you're faced with a common dilemma: Original Equipment (OE) parts versus aftermarket alternatives. Both options have their advantages, but understanding the key variations can help you make an informed decision that best suits your needs and budget. OE parts are manufactured by the same companies that originally equipped your vehicle, often guaranteeing website a perfect fit and compatibility with your existing parts. This can be particularly essential for safety-critical systems. However, OE parts tend to be more expensive, reflecting their higher manufacturing standards and research & development costs. On the other hand, aftermarket parts offer a wider range of choices at more competitive prices. These parts are often made by third-party manufacturers who focus on specific components or vehicle types, sometimes even providing performance enhancements or upgrades not available with OE parts. While aftermarket parts can be a budget-conscious solution, it's important to carefully research the reputation of the manufacturer and ensure proper fitment with your vehicle.
- Research different brands and manufacturers for both OE and aftermarket parts.
- Review customer feedback and online reviews to gauge product quality and performance.
- Assess your budget and prioritize the importance of fit, compatibility, and potential upgrades.
